United Arab Emirates Yogurt Probiotic Drink Market Overview

  • The United Arab Emirates Yogurt Probiotic Drink Market is valued at USD 80 million, based on a five-year historical analysis. This growth is primarily driven by increasing health consciousness among consumers, rising disposable incomes, growing preference for functional beverages that offer health benefits such as improved digestion and immunity, rising demand for gut health solutions, and surging interest in plant-based alternatives.
  • Dubai and Abu Dhabi are the dominant cities in the market, primarily due to their high population density, diverse consumer base, and robust retail infrastructure. The cosmopolitan nature of these cities fosters a demand for innovative and health-oriented products, making them key players in the yogurt probiotic drink sector.
  • The UAE Federal Law No. 10 of 2015 on Food Safety issued by the Ministry of Climate Change and Environment mandates that probiotic drinks must meet minimum viable microbial counts as specified in product standards, requiring labeling of live culture quantities and compliance with Good Manufacturing Practices for production, import, and sale to ensure safety and quality.

United Arab Emirates Yogurt Probiotic Drink Market Segmentation

By Type:The yogurt probiotic drink market can be segmented into various types, including Dairy-based Probiotic Drinks, Non-Dairy Probiotic Drinks, Flavored Probiotic Drinks, Organic Probiotic Drinks, and Others. Among these, Dairy-based Probiotic Drinks are the most popular due to their traditional roots and widespread acceptance among consumers. The growing trend of health and wellness has also led to an increase in demand for Organic Probiotic Drinks, which are perceived as healthier options. Non-Dairy Probiotic Drinks are gaining traction among lactose-intolerant consumers and those seeking plant-based alternatives.

By End-User:The end-user segmentation includes Health-conscious Consumers, Fitness Enthusiasts, Children and Adolescents, Elderly Population, and Others. Health-conscious Consumers dominate the market as they actively seek products that promote wellness and healthy living. Fitness Enthusiasts are also a significant segment, often incorporating probiotic drinks into their diets for enhanced performance and recovery. The growing awareness of gut health among Children and Adolescents is leading to increased consumption in this demographic, while the Elderly Population is drawn to the digestive benefits of probiotic drinks.

United Arab Emirates Yogurt Probiotic Drink Market Industry Analysis

Growth Drivers

  • Increasing Health Consciousness Among Consumers:The United Arab Emirates has seen a significant rise in health awareness, with 68% of the population actively seeking healthier food options. This trend is supported by the UAE's healthcare expenditure, projected to reach AED 62 billion in future, reflecting a growing focus on preventive health measures. As consumers prioritize nutrition, the demand for yogurt probiotic drinks, known for their health benefits, is expected to surge, driving market growth.
  • Rising Demand for Functional Beverages:The functional beverage market in the UAE is anticipated to grow to AED 2.6 billion in future, fueled by consumer interest in products that offer health benefits beyond basic nutrition. Yogurt probiotic drinks, rich in probiotics and vitamins, align perfectly with this trend. The increasing availability of these beverages in supermarkets and convenience stores further supports their rising popularity, making them a staple for health-conscious consumers.
  • Expansion of Retail Distribution Channels:The UAE's retail landscape is evolving, with a projected 12% increase in the number of supermarkets and hypermarkets in future. This expansion facilitates greater accessibility to yogurt probiotic drinks, allowing brands to reach a wider audience. Additionally, the growth of online grocery shopping, which is expected to account for 17% of total grocery sales, enhances distribution, making these products more available to consumers across the region.

Market Challenges

  • Intense Competition Among Local and International Brands:The UAE yogurt probiotic drink market is characterized by fierce competition, with over 55 brands vying for market share. This saturation leads to price wars and increased marketing costs, which can erode profit margins. As brands strive to differentiate themselves, the challenge lies in maintaining quality while innovating to meet consumer preferences, which can strain resources and impact overall market stability.
  • Fluctuating Raw Material Prices:The cost of key ingredients for yogurt probiotic drinks, such as milk and sugar, has been volatile, with prices increasing by 22% in the past year due to supply chain disruptions. This fluctuation poses a significant challenge for manufacturers, as it complicates pricing strategies and can lead to increased production costs. Companies must navigate these challenges while ensuring product affordability to maintain consumer loyalty.

Market Opportunities

  • Growing Trend of Plant-Based and Dairy-Free Alternatives:The demand for plant-based products is on the rise, with the market for dairy-free alternatives projected to reach AED 1.2 billion in future. This trend presents an opportunity for yogurt probiotic drink manufacturers to innovate and introduce dairy-free options, catering to the increasing number of consumers adopting vegan and lactose-free diets, thus expanding their customer base.
  • Collaborations with Health and Wellness Influencers:Partnering with health and wellness influencers can significantly enhance brand visibility and credibility. With over 75% of UAE consumers influenced by social media recommendations, brands that engage in strategic collaborations can effectively reach target demographics. This approach not only boosts sales but also fosters community engagement, creating a loyal customer base that values health and wellness.
